About Social Security Disability Law in Colorado City, United States:

Social Security Disability (SSD) benefits are available to individuals who are unable to work due to a disability. In Colorado City, United States, these benefits are provided by the Social Security Administration (SSA) to eligible individuals. SSD benefits can help individuals cover their living expenses and medical costs when they are unable to work. Navigating the SSD system can be complex, and having a knowledgeable attorney on your side can help ensure you receive the benefits you are entitled to.

Frequently Asked Questions:

1. Who is eligible for Social Security Disability benefits?

To be eligible for SSD benefits, you must have a medical condition that prevents you from working for at least one year or is expected to result in death.

2. How do I apply for Social Security Disability benefits?

You can apply for SSD benefits online, by phone, or in person at your local SSA office.

3. What should I do if my Social Security Disability claim is denied?

If your claim is denied, you have the right to appeal the decision. Working with an attorney can help strengthen your appeal.

4. How long does it take to receive Social Security Disability benefits?

The processing time for SSD claims can vary, but it typically takes several months to receive a decision on your claim.

5. Can I work while receiving Social Security Disability benefits?

You may be able to work part-time while receiving SSD benefits, but there are limitations on how much you can earn without affecting your benefits.

6. How much will I receive in Social Security Disability benefits?

The amount of SSD benefits you receive is based on your work history and earnings. An attorney can help you understand how much you may be entitled to.

7. Do I need a lawyer to file for Social Security Disability benefits?

While you are not required to have a lawyer to file for SSD benefits, having legal representation can improve your chances of a successful claim.

8. Can I receive Social Security Disability benefits if I am receiving other forms of income?

Your eligibility for SSD benefits may be affected by other forms of income you receive, such as workers' compensation or unemployment benefits. An attorney can help you understand how these income sources may impact your SSD claim.

9. What is the difference between Social Security Disability Insurance (SSDI) and Supplemental Security Income (SSI)?

SSDI is for individuals who have paid into the Social Security system through payroll taxes, while SSI is for low-income individuals who have not paid into the system. An attorney can help you determine which program you may be eligible for.

10. How can a lawyer help me with my Social Security Disability claim?

A lawyer can help you navigate the SSD system, gather necessary medical evidence, represent you at hearings, and advocate for your rights to receive the benefits you deserve.
